OVERVIEW: MECHANICAL ENGINEERING TUTOR

We are currently seeking an engineering professional to deliver and coordinate the successful completion of qualifications, for a well-established training provider.

The Mechanical Instructor role will require you to be involved in teaching, coaching and mentoring young learners undertaking L3 qualifications. You will be a time served Mechanical Engineer with planned and reactive maintenance experience, along with machine operation experience. Process experience is desirable but not essential.

Ideally you will have experience delivering training and will possess either an Assessor's Award or a teaching qualification (PTLLS or above). If you do not hold these qualifications but have a genuine desire to move into a training role, enjoy working in a learning environment and hold sound experience in the engineering sector, my client would like to hear from you. Training will be provided for the right candidate.

You will be based at a training centre in Hull, but may be required to visit other centres in the Humberside region, so you will need a full UK driving license and use of your own car.

THE ROLE OF MECHANICAL ENGINEERING TUTOR

To deliver and coordinate the successful completion of all aspects of qualifications delivered at a high-tech training facility. Training learners in the centre towards agreed qualifications in line with relevant awarding body standards.

We are looking for applicants that are self-motivated, a team player and have a 'hands on approach' to work within this rewarding environment.

ESSENTIAL EXPERIENCE: MECHANICAL ENGINEERING TUTOR

  • Minimum 4 years' relevant occupational experience within Mechanical Engineering
  • Good communication and presentation skills
  • Experience of working with young people

QUALIFICATIONS & COMPETENCIES: MECHANICAL ENGINEERING TUTOR

  • Level 3 (or above) occupational qualification
  • Assessor Qualification- A1, TAQA, CAVA or equivalent (desirable)
  • Teaching qualification (desirable)
  • This position is subject to Enhanced DBS clearance

SALARY/BENEFITS: MECHANICAL ENGINEERING TUTOR

  • 37-39K starting salary (depending on experience & qualifications)
  • Flexible working environment
  • Excellent Company Benefits Package and genuine career development opportunities/qualification development opportunities for the right candidate - this includes Life Assurance, Contributory Pension, Health Care and excellent holiday entitlement
